Steering Tie Rod End Adjusting Sleeve for Jeep
Dorman 540-918 is a steel steering tie rod end adjusting sleeve built for specific Jeep steering linkage applications. It is a standard replacement part with a left-hand, counterclockwise thread and metric dimensions that match the original-style setup on select Cherokee, Comanche, and Wagoneer models.
Use this adjusting sleeve when servicing steering arm to steering arm linkage on 1984-1990 Jeep Cherokee, 1986-1990 Jeep Comanche, and 1984-1990 Jeep Wagoneer applications. The Dorman 540-918 helps restore proper tie rod adjustment on vehicles that require a 27 mm thread diameter and 1.5 thread pitch.
Key Features
- Steel construction for steering linkage service
- Left-hand, counterclockwise thread direction
- Metric sizing with 27 mm thread diameter and 1.5 pitch
- 95 mm overall length and 35 mm outside diameter
- Black finish
- Standard replacement for select Jeep steering systems
- Mounting hardware included

Installation Notes and Tips
Verify thread direction before installation, since this sleeve uses a counterclockwise left-hand thread. Confirm the 27 mm thread diameter, 1.5 pitch, and steering arm to steering arm position before ordering or installing. After replacement, perform a professional alignment to set toe correctly and ensure steering wheel centering.
